Housing disrepair typically means a rented home
or any other type of rented accommodation that is
in need of repairs in order for it to qualify as
safe and suitable for renters to live. If you are
renting a property that requires repair, you
could seek compensation for the inconvenience,
discomfort, and suffering. After all, landlords
are required by law to ensure that the property
they rent out to tenants is structurally in a
good state of repair, these requirements
